Mixed correlation functions in systems interacting with Bose fields

For a large class of systems interacting with Bose fields, exact expressions are found for correlation functions containing products of Bose operators with evolution law of the free field and operators of the “medium.” Hierarchical equations describing the evolution of the system are constructed by means of these expressions. The Born–Markov approximation is investigated. A “causality principle” associated with the absence of an influence on the evolution of the system of stochastic forces due to the free field at short times is established.
